    Nonlinear Partial Differential Equations and Related Topics: Dedicated to Nina N. Uraltseva

    Arina A. Arkhipova, "Nonlinear Partial Differential Equations and Related Topics: Dedicated to Nina N. Uraltseva "
    English | ISBN: 0821849972 | 2010 | 252 pages | PDF | 5 MB

    This book contains papers that engage a wide set of classical and modern topics in partial differential equations, including linear and nonlinear equations, variational problems, the Navier-Stokes system, and the Boltzmann equation. The results include existence and uniqueness theorems, qualitative properties of solutions, a priori estimates, and nonexistence theorems. Table of Contents: J. Andersson, H. Shahgholian, and G. S.
